python 编程 如何将列表以字符串保存到指定文件夹

Python 编程:如何将列表以字符串保存到指定文件夹

python 编程 如何将列表以字符串保存到指定文件夹wangli!

Python 开发中,经常需要将数据存储到文件中。列表是一种常用的 Python 数据结构,用于存储有序的数据集合。本文将探讨如何使用 Python 代码将列表以字符串的形式保存到指定文件夹。

步骤

1. 导入必备模块

python
import os

2. 创建要保存的列表

python
my_list = ['Element 1', 'Element 2', 'Element 3']

3. 指定保存文件的路径

python
file_path = '/home/user/Documents/saved_list.txt'

4. 打开文件并写入列表

使用 open() 函数打开文件,并以 w(写)模式写入列表。

python
with open(file_path, 'w') as f:
f.write(str(my_list))

5. 关闭文件

写入完成后,关闭文件以释放系统资源。

python
f.close()
JS转Excel,

相关阅读:  python software foundation是哪个国家的

进阶选项

1. 将列表转换为 JSON 字符串

如果需要以 JSON 格式保存列表,可以使用 json 模块。

“`python
import jsonSEO!

jsonstring = json.dumps(mylist)
“`王利头,

2. 使用 CSV 模块保存为 CSV 文件

若要将列表保存为 CSV(逗号分隔值)文件,可以使用 csv 模块。

“`python
import csv

with open(filepath, ‘w’, newline=”) as f:
csv
writer = csv.writer(f)
csvwriter.writerow(mylist)
“`

注意事项

  • 确保目标文件夹已存在,否则代码会引发错误。
  • 如果文件已存在,使用 a(附加)模式而不是 w(写)模式,以避免覆盖现有内容。
  • 如果列表包含非字符串元素,请使用 str() 函数将其转换为字符串。
相关阅读:  python和php学哪个好

延伸阅读

常见问题解答

1. 如何将列表保存到指定文件夹下的子文件夹?

python
file_path = '/home/user/Documents/subfolder/saved_list.txt'

2. 如何以读取模式打开文件?

python
with open(file_path, 'r') as f:
# 读取文件内容

3. 如何检查指定文件夹是否存在?在线字数统计!

python
if os.path.isdir(path):
# 文件夹存在
else:
# 文件夹不存在
HTML在线运行,

4. 如何追加内容到现有文件中?

python
with open(file_path, 'a') as f:
f.write('New content')
批量打开网址.

5. 如何删除指定文件?

python
os.remove(file_path)
王利?

相关阅读:  python在b站如何自学
wanglitou!

原创文章,作者:彭鸿羽,如若转载,请注明出处:https://www.wanglitou.cn/article_118274.html

(0)
打赏 微信扫一扫 微信扫一扫
上一篇 2024-07-25 23:03
下一篇 2024-07-25 23:06

相关推荐

公众号